Napi Headquarters is a locality in San Juan County, New Mexico, United States. It is a small community with a population of 717. The population density is 59.9 people per km². Napi Headquarters is located at 36.6505°N, 108.2145°W. It observes the Mountain Time (America/Denver) timezone. ZIP code: 87401.
Napi Headquarters rests on a broad plateau, a place where the land stretches wide under an immense sky. It lies 5.4 miles south of Farmington, NM (from Farmington, NM: bearing 178°T), and is situated 9.4 miles south-west of Crouch Mesa.
